Rural population
The value for Rural population in Canada was 6,620,479 as of 2010. As the graph below shows, over the past 50 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 6,620,479 in 2010 and a minimum value of 5,181,732 in 1970.
Definition: Rural population refers to people living in rural areas as defined by national statistical offices. It is calculated as the difference between total population and urban population.
Source: The data on urban population shares used to estimate rural population come from the United Nations, World Urbanization Prospects. Total population figures are World Bank estimates.

Rural population (% of total population)
Rural population (% of total population) in Canada was 19.40 as of 2010. Its highest value over the past 50 years was 30.90 in 1960, while its lowest value was 19.40 in 2010.
Definition: Rural population refers to people living in rural areas as defined by national statistical offices. It is calculated as the difference between total population and urban population.
Source: World Bank Staff estimates based on United Nations, World Urbanization Prospects.
